是指将前端页面中的用户输入数据或者页面展示内容传递到后端的PHP代码中进行处理和存储。
HTML是一种用于构建网页结构和呈现内容的标记语言,而PHP是一种用于服务器端开发的脚本语言。通过将HTML表单中用户输入的数据提交给服务器端的PHP代码,可以实现数据的处理、存储和后续操作。
具体的转换过程包括以下步骤:
- 在HTML页面中创建表单(form),并设置表单的提交目标(action)为后端PHP文件。
- 在表单中添加各种输入元素(如文本框、下拉框、复选框等)用于用户输入数据。
- 设置表单的请求方式(method),通常为POST或GET。
- 在后端的PHP文件中,使用$_POST或$_GET全局变量接收HTML表单中提交的数据。$_POST对应POST方式提交的数据,$_GET对应GET方式提交的数据。
- 使用PHP代码处理接收到的数据,可以进行数据验证、过滤、转换等操作。
- 根据业务需求,将处理后的数据存储到数据库中、生成报表、发送邮件等。
- 可以在PHP文件中使用各种PHP内置函数和扩展库进行更复杂的数据处理和业务逻辑操作。
HTML数据转换为PHP的优势在于能够将用户输入的数据传递给服务器端进行安全处理,避免直接将数据暴露在前端页面中,提高了数据的安全性。同时,PHP作为一种服务器端脚本语言,可以灵活地处理各种业务逻辑和数据操作,为开发人员提供了更多的功能和扩展性。
应用场景包括但不限于:
- 用户注册、登录、信息修改等表单数据的提交和处理。
- 在线购物网站中的订单提交和支付处理。
- 用户反馈、留言板、评论系统等用户交互功能的实现。
在腾讯云的产品中,与HTML数据转换为PHP相关的产品有:
- 腾讯云服务器(CVM):提供虚拟服务器,可用于搭建PHP环境和托管后端代码。
- 腾讯云数据库(CDB):提供MySQL、SQL Server等数据库服务,可用于存储和管理后端处理的数据。
- 腾讯云云函数(SCF):提供事件驱动的无服务器函数计算服务,可用于处理简单的数据转换和逻辑处理。
- 腾讯云对象存储(COS):提供海量、安全、低成本的云存储服务,可用于存储和管理上传的文件和静态资源。
更多产品介绍和详细信息可以参考腾讯云官方网站:腾讯云。